Clean Yield Group Canadian National Railway CO Transaction History
Clean Yield Group
- $311 Million
- Q2 2025
A detailed history of Clean Yield Group transactions in Canadian National Railway CO stock. As of the latest transaction made, Clean Yield Group holds 500 shares of CNI stock, worth $47,070. This represents 0.02% of its overall portfolio holdings.
Number of Shares
500
Previous 550
9.09%
Holding current value
$47,070
Previous $53,000
1.89%
% of portfolio
0.02%
Previous 0.02%
Shares
7 transactions
Others Institutions Holding CNI
# of Institutions
945Shares Held
417MCall Options Held
998KPut Options Held
751K-
Bill Gates Bill & Melinda Gates Foundation Trust | Kirkland, Wa54.8MShares$5.16 Billion12.79% of portfolio
-
Royal Bank Of Canada Toronto, A626.9MShares$2.54 Billion0.57% of portfolio
-
Chris Hohn Tci Fund Management LTD | London, X026.9MShares$2.53 Billion6.78% of portfolio
-
Vanguard Group Inc Valley Forge, PA23.2MShares$2.18 Billion0.04% of portfolio
-
Wellington Management Group LLP Boston, MA16.1MShares$1.52 Billion0.31% of portfolio
About CANADIAN NATIONAL RAILWAY CO
- Ticker CNI
- Exchange NYSE
- Sector Industrials
- Industry Railroads
- Shares Outstandng 677,900,032
- Market Cap $63.8B
- Description
- Canadian National Railway Company, together with its subsidiaries, engages in the rail and related transportation business. The company's portfolio of goods includes petroleum and chemicals, grain and fertilizers, coal, metals and minerals, forest products, intermodal, and automotive products serving exporters, importers, retailers, farmers, and...